自然语言处理(Natural Language Processing, NLP)是人工智能领域中的重要分支,旨在让计算机能够理解和生成人类语言。随着深度学习的兴起和计算能力的提升,NLP技术取得了显著进展,并在各个行业中得到了广泛应用。本文将探讨自然语言处理的核心技术和其未来发展趋势。
传统的NLP技术主要依赖于统计方法和规则系统。这些方法包括基于词袋模型(Bag of Words)和TF-IDF(Term Frequency-Inverse Document Frequency)的文本特征提取,以及基于马尔可夫链的分词和句法分析。
随着深度学习的兴起,基于神经网络的方法逐渐成为NLP的核心技术。以下是一些典型的模型和方法:
目前的NLP技术正在向多模态化和个性化方向发展。例如,结合视觉信息的语言理解模型(如Vi-LM)能够更好地捕捉语境中的空间关系。此外,如何提高模型的可解释性和处理小样本数据的问题仍然是研究的重点。
未来的NLP将更加注重多模态技术的研究。通过结合文本、图像和语音等多种信息源,模型能够更全面地理解人类语言,并在教育、医疗等领域发挥更大的作用。
当前的深度学习模型“黑箱”特性限制了其在某些领域的应用。未来的NLP技术将更加注重模型的可解释性,使用户能够理解和信任系统的决策过程。
随着数据量的增加和计算能力的提升,未来的NLP系统将能够根据用户的个性、习惯和需求提供定制化的服务。例如,智能助手可以根据用户的语气调整回应方式。
技术的进步也带来了新的挑战。如何避免算法偏见,确保自然语言处理技术不被滥用,将成为研究人员和社会各界关注的重要议题。
自然语言处理作为人工智能的核心技术,已经在多个领域展现了巨大的潜力和价值。从传统的统计方法到深度学习驱动的模型,NLP技术不断进化和完善。未来,随着多模态技术的发展和对可解释性研究的深入,NLP将为人类社会创造更多的可能性。然而,我们也需要关注技术带来的伦理和社会问题,确保其健康发展。
通过持续的技术创新和跨学科合作,自然语言处理必将在未来的科技发展中扮演更加重要的角色。